Weekly for a busy retail or restaurant frontage; biweekly if foot traffic is lighter. Entry glass is the first thing a customer evaluates, and it shows fingerprints within a day.
No. High-rise exterior glass needs rope-access or lift certification and specialist insurance. We handle ground level and reachable upper floors, and we'll say so plainly rather than take a job we shouldn't.
Often, if the mineral hasn't etched the glass. Once it has etched, the damage is in the surface and only restoration polishing helps — we'll tell you which case you have.
